Your guide to Copenhagen

All About Copenhagen

The Danish capital city of Copenhagen faces the waters of Øresund — the Sound — on the country’s eastern edge and is linked to neighboring Sweden by the snaking Øresund bridge. Bold, ultra-modern architecture sits comfortably alongside Roman, Gothic, Renaissance, and Baroque-style buildings. Recent years have cemented Copenhagen as a culinary powerhouse, with a plethora of award-winning restaurants calling the city home. You’ll still find low-key eateries all over town, from kitted-out shipping containers to traditional hot dog kiosks.

Pass by bookshops and bike racks in bohemian neighborhoods on your way to the world-renowned Kunsthal Charlottenborg, one of the leading contemporary art galleries in Europe. The rides and manicured lawns at historic Tivoli Gardens provide an adrenaline rush in magical surroundings, from bright blooms in summer to twinkling lights in the snow. One of the most sustainable metropolitan centers on the planet, Copenhagen boasts open-air bathing pools in the harbor, foraged feasts, and an unwavering sense of style.


The best time to stay in a vacation rental in Copenhagen

Its location in northern Europe means that Copenhagen experiences cold and dark winter months. But after the ice melts between about May through to September, the city explodes with vibrancy and activity. Pleasant temperatures and long, sun-filled days see bustling sidewalk cafes, live music that floats through the streets, and nightlife that never seems to end. This is also when many of the area’s music and art events occur, including one of Europe’s most well-known annual music festivals south of Roskilde. Despite the generally temperate conditions that come with summer, however, chilly winds can still blow in from the Baltic Sea, so it is a good idea to bring at least a light jacket to your Copenhagen vacation rental, along with an umbrella, as July and August supply most of the year’s rain.


Top things to do in Copenhagen

Copenhagen Botanical Garden

The Copenhagen Botanical Garden is a sanctuary in the heart of the city. Take a break from exploring the cobbled streets and immerse yourself in the impressive collection of more than 13,000 plant species throughout the many greenhouses that date back to the 1800s. The site is home to a vibrant rhododendron garden, a butterfly house, and a Danish beer garden for a tipple in scenic surroundings.

Saunas and spas

An invigorating sauna session is one of the best-known Scandinavian traditions. Copenhagen offers a plethora of public and private spas, and you can soak in a warm bath, sweat in a wooden sauna, or even rent a floating saltwater hot tub while you sail up the river. A trip to the local sauna is a particularly popular pastime on crisp winter days.

Torvehallerne KBH

The Torvehallerne KBH artisanal market is a food lover’s dream come true. This expansive space combines fresh vegetables, fish, spices, and local delicacies. In addition to the permanent shops, more than 80 stalls provide a unique selection of items not typically found in traditional grocery stores or markets. Several vendors also serve meals and desserts to enjoy on-site.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• How is the weather in Copenhagen?

    Copenhagen experiences a temperate oceanic climate. Summers, from June to August, are warm with average temperatures around 70°F (21°C) while winters, from December to February, can be cold, with temperatures often dropping to 32°F (0°C). Snowfall is common in winter.

  • What are some of the best things to do in Copenhagen?

    Explore the vibrant art scene in Copenhagen by visiting the ARKEN Museum of Modern Art, or cycle around the city like a local. Take a boat tour along the canals and enjoy the city's stunning architecture. For a bit of nature, visit the Botanical Garden.

  • What is the best time of year to visit Copenhagen?

    The most popular time to visit Copenhagen is during the summer, from June to August, when the weather is warm, averaging 70°F (21°C). During this period, Copenhagen hosts events such as the Copenhagen Jazz Festival in July, and the Copenhagen Pride Week in August.

  • What are the best places to stay in Copenhagen?

    Many visitors choose to stay in the city center, known for its historic sites and proximity to attractions. The trendy Vesterbro district, known for its hip boutiques and eateries, is also popular. For a quieter, residential feel, consider Frederiksberg.

  • What are the best places to visit in Copenhagen?

    Denmark's capital, Copenhagen, is known for its rich history and culture. You can explore Tivoli Gardens, an amusement park filled with rides and beautiful gardens, or visit the National Museum of Denmark for a dose of history. Don't forget to walk through the colorful Nyhavn district and visit the iconic Little Mermaid statue.

  • What are some hiking trails in Copenhagen?

    Copenhagen may not have mountains, but it has beautiful nature spots perfect for hiking. Vestamager is a beautiful nature center with routes varying in length. Also, The Deer Park (Dyrehaven) north of Copenhagen provides lovely forest trails.

  • What are some family activities to do in Copenhagen?

    Copenhagen National Aquarium is a great place for families with its vast array of sea life. The Copenhagen Zoo is also a popular destination for families, hosting a variety of wildlife. For a more interactive experience, visit the Experimentarium, a science center with hands-on exhibits.

  • What are some of the best day trip ideas in Copenhagen?

    Escape the city for a day by exploring the Louisiana Museum of Modern Art in Humlebæk, or visit the historic Kronborg Castle in Helsingør. Another popular day trip is to Roskilde, home to the Viking Ship Museum.
